Advent Children Gets Honored
Advent Children wins the award for Best Anime Feature at the American Anime awards.

Square Enix's popular film based on the Final Fantasy VII storyline and characters, FINAL FANTASY VII: ADVENT CHILDREN won the award for Best Anime Feature at the inaugural celebration of the American Anime awards during the New York Comic Con earlier this week. Producer Shinji Hashimoto gave thanks for the award and attributed the film's win to the popularity of the characters from Final Fantasy and the series in general.
